Wall Street sets Nvidia price target

Nvidia (NASDAQ: NVDA) opened today’s trading session on a positive note, reportedly in talks to invest $30 billion in OpenAI.

Separately, CEO Jensen Huang has said that he hopes China will approve the company’s ability to sell its H200 AI chips in the country, with the licensing process nearing completion, according to Reuters.

Accordingly, Morgan Stanley reiterated its ‘Overweight’ rating and $250 price target on Nvidia on Thursday, January 29, pointing to increasingly strong market checks across the artificial intelligence (AI) landscape. 

The chipmaker, now valued at roughly $4.65 trillion, has underperformed recently. Nonetheless, the banks highlighted that valuation remains compelling relative to growth, with expectations for 63% revenue growth.

2026 Nvidia price target

Bernstein also reiterated its ‘Buy’ rating on the stock a day earlier, maintaining a 12-month price target of $275 and showing confidence in the chipmaker’s long-term growth prospects despite recent volatility across the semiconductor sector.

Analyst Stacy Rasgon pointed to Nvidia’s dominant position in AI accelerators, data center GPUs, and high-performance computing, where demand remains consistent. 

Rasgon also noted that Nvidia continues to benefit from the secular expansion of AI, with hyperscalers, enterprises, and sovereign customers steadily increasing investment in AI infrastructure.

While acknowledging near-term valuation sensitivity and the potential for consolidation after strong prior gains, Bernstein views any pullbacks as attractive entry opportunities, citing Nvidia’s unmatched scale, execution track record, and visibility into multi-year growth drivers.

Overall, the take broadly agrees with Wall Street’s consensus, given that the company has had a total of 41 ‘Buy’ ratings over the past 90 days, as per TipRanks.

12-month Nvidia price target. Source: TipRanks

As for the price forecasts, Morgan Stanley’s is slightly below, while Bernstein’s is slightly above the average Wall Street NVDA share price target for the next 12 months, which sits at around $264, implying a nearly 40% upside from the current price.

Polygon Tops RWA Rankings With $1.1B in Tokenized Assets

Polygon Tops RWA Rankings With $1.1B in Tokenized Assets

The post Polygon Tops RWA Rankings With $1.1B in Tokenized Assets appeared on BitcoinEthereumNews.com. Key Notes A new report from Dune and RWA.xyz highlights Polygon’s role in the growing RWA sector. Polygon PoS currently holds $1.13 billion in RWA Total Value Locked (TVL) across 269 assets. The network holds a 62% market share of tokenized global bonds, driven by European money market funds. The Polygon POL $0.25 24h volatility: 1.4% Market cap: $2.64 B Vol. 24h: $106.17 M network is securing a significant position in the rapidly growing tokenization space, now holding over $1.13 billion in total value locked (TVL) from Real World Assets (RWAs). This development comes as the network continues to evolve, recently deploying its major “Rio” upgrade on the Amoy testnet to enhance future scaling capabilities. This information comes from a new joint report on the state of the RWA market published on Sept. 17 by blockchain analytics firm Dune and data platform RWA.xyz. The focus on RWAs is intensifying across the industry, coinciding with events like the ongoing Real-World Asset Summit in New York. Sandeep Nailwal, CEO of the Polygon Foundation, highlighted the findings via a post on X, noting that the TVL is spread across 269 assets and 2,900 holders on the Polygon PoS chain.
